What Are Tree of Thought Prompts?
Tree of Thought prompts are structured questions or scenarios that encourage AI to branch out into different lines of reasoning. Instead of providing a single answer, these prompts foster a multi-faceted exploration of a problem, mimicking human-like critical thinking processes.

Examples of Tree of Thought Prompts
Below are several examples designed to improve AI analytical skills through structured thinking:
Example 1: Planning a Sustainable City
Imagine you are tasked with designing a sustainable city. What are the key factors to consider? Explore different approaches such as renewable energy, transportation, waste management, and green spaces. For each, analyze potential benefits and challenges.
Example 2: Diagnosing a Historical Event
Given the causes of the French Revolution, consider alternative scenarios. How might the revolution have unfolded differently if certain events had not occurred? Explore the possible outcomes of these variations.
Example 3: Ethical Dilemmas in Technology
When developing AI for healthcare, what ethical considerations should be addressed? Branch out into different concerns such as patient privacy, decision transparency, and data security. Analyze the implications of each concern.
Tips for Creating Effective Tree of Thought Prompts
- Be Clear and Specific: Clearly define the problem or scenario.
- Encourage Multiple Pathways: Frame questions to explore different angles.
- Use Open-Ended Questions: Avoid yes/no questions to foster deeper exploration.
- Incorporate Constraints: Add limitations to challenge the AI’s reasoning.
